Output e8d7ddb9b8de98ed0208ac41919031803052c71b84d448703168ea57641eeaca:8

value
17667372
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b3b1a8ddda720684a8602565e5b4620441ff8e0 OP_EQUAL
address
38YoQXh9z6pTyVpSEgn6bUTS4EJzXVbcqu
transaction
e8d7ddb9b8de98ed0208ac41919031803052c71b84d448703168ea57641eeaca
confirmations
389199
spent
true